Primary Function

Maintain, service, and certify aircrew egress systems across NASA's fleet, with secondary responsibility for lifesupport equipment. Execute safe handling, configuration control, and documentation for components that enable rapid, reliable aircrew escape (ejection seats, canopies, hatches, CAD/PAD), ensuring strict compliance with explosive safety, quality, and maintenance standards and with Center processes (e.g., NAMIS records, Work Orders, QA stamp practices).

Essential Duties
  • Inspects, maintains, troubleshoots, modifies, packs and adjusts life sustaining aircrew equipment not limited to but including: flight helmets, oxygen masks, parachutes, flotation devices, survival kits, and aircrew night-vision goggles. Anti-G garments, explosives, ejection seats, canopies, hatches, oxygen systems and Full Pressure Suits. Repairs flotation equipment, escape slides and various parachutes. Evaluates problems and determines feasibility of repair or replacement related to inspecting floatation equipment and parachutes. Evaluates work orders for fabrication and repair.
  • Installs and removes aircraft life support equipment. Uses various types of test equipment such as altimeters, oxygen testers, leakage testers, radio testers, and other types of testers to conduct reliability testing on equipment.
  • Tracks, monitors, updates equipment inspection records, item manufacturer details, and serviceability status of equipment issued to aircrew or prepositioned on aircraft. Forecasts supply and manage stock levels for component replacement requirements. Maintains inspection and accountability documentation on egress/ life support equipment issued to aircrews and installed on aircraft using NAMIS and numerous other tracking methods.
  • Operates, maintains, and inspects shop machinery, test equipment, and tools. Performs operator maintenance and service inspections on shop equipment. Stores, handles, uses, and disposes of hazardous waste and materials based on environmental standards.
  • Use NASA's automated maintenance data system (NAMIS) tomaintainequipment records, and document maintenance actions for all repairs to NASA assignedaircraft.

Required Qualifications
  • High School Diploma or equivalentrequired.
  • At least 4 years technical experience with at least 2 of those 4 years performing engineering technician duties (sustaining aircrew equipment, testing of Full Pressure Suits, working with aircraft egress systems) directly relevant to assigned tasks.
  • Must have completed a basic military (or commercial equivalent) aircrew life support or aircrew flight equipment; or ejection systems specialist course; or specialist manufacturer's training completion certificate.
  • Must be able to obtain and maintain a FAA Airframe license; or a FAA senior parachute rigger license with in 1 year of hire date.
  • Individual must have the communication skills required to interface and coordinate with the Operations engineers and other technically qualified personnel
  • Must be capable of performing physical labor including, walking, standing, lift up to 40 lbs., pulling, climbing up and down aircraft ladders and agility/dexterity to perform duties assigned.
